Unity3d學習筆記(1)——Unity3d腳本基礎 轉載請注明出處: http://www.cnblogs.com/dongliang/ 1. 腳本的基礎知識 腳本中的對象是本地對象(內存中實際分配的c++對象)的映射。在游戲的生命周期 ...
: : 部分函數盡量不可在update使用,否則極其消耗資源 .在一個腳本內訪問其他對象: 想得到對象:可以用下述函數得到對象,或者直接定義一個變量讓外部手動傳入 可以的話盡量如此 。 通過名字訪問對象 消耗資源較多 ,注意對象名字分為帶層次和不帶層次。以A為例, A 為可帶父級, A 為不可含父級, C B A 為C可帶父級, C B A 為C不可帶父級 未驗證 :GameObject.Fin ...
2013-06-15 15:32 0 8820 推薦指數:
Unity3d學習筆記(1)——Unity3d腳本基礎 轉載請注明出處: http://www.cnblogs.com/dongliang/ 1. 腳本的基礎知識 腳本中的對象是本地對象(內存中實際分配的c++對象)的映射。在游戲的生命周期 ...
第一種,被調用腳本函數為static類型,調用時直接用 腳本名.函數名()第二種,GameObject.Find("腳本所在的物體的名字").SendMessage("函數名"); //能調用 ...
Unity中的shader腳本,是用叫做shaderlab的腳本語言來寫。這個unity中的shader不只是DX中HLSL寫的頂點和像素shader,而應該說是對應着DX中的Effect腳本,定義了一個完整渲染的狀態。一個文件,只能包含一個unity的shadershader文件的內容:簡單 ...
原創文章如需轉載請注明:轉載自 脫莫柔Unity3D學習之旅 QQ群:【119706192】 本文鏈接地址:Unity3D 腳本入門 創建一個腳本,並將其附加到一個游戲對象上,腳本將出現在游戲對象的檢視視圖中,它是一種特定類型的組件。 當這個腳本組件被添加到一個游戲對象中時,該腳本的成員變量 ...
m_Audio.Play()必須放在Start函數中, 如果放在Update函數中也必須控制,只啟發一次,不然重復處於第一音節; 同時,我們控制AudioSource組件,完全沒有必要去加載或者控制AudioClip組件。 直接在inspector界面中將所需聲音 ...
控制人物動畫播放 這里我重新弄了一個簡單的場景和新的Animator Controller來作為示例。 下面先看看Animator Controller的配置: 人物在站立狀態只能進入走路, ...
控制人物動畫播放 這里我重新弄了一個簡單的場景和新的Animator Controller來作為示例。 下面先看看Animator Controller的配置: 人物在站立狀態只能進入走路, ...
1. Inherit from MonoBehaviour,All behaviour scripts must inherit from MonoBehaviour (directly or ind ...